当前在测试企业版3.4.7版本的权限,发现权限这块不会取并集。
场景:
A表,添加了2个自定义权限组:权限1组、权限2组。两个组设置的权限不同。
B用户,同时属于两个群组内。这两个群组分别是【权限1】和【权限2】
此时生效的只会是最后一次创建或修改的的权限。
按正常的逻辑,应该是会取 B用户所在的权限 1组和2组的权限并集才合理。
当前在测试企业版3.4.7版本的权限,发现权限这块不会取并集。
场景:
A表,添加了2个自定义权限组:权限1组、权限2组。两个组设置的权限不同。
B用户,同时属于两个群组内。这两个群组分别是【权限1】和【权限2】
此时生效的只会是最后一次创建或修改的的权限。
按正常的逻辑,应该是会取 B用户所在的权限 1组和2组的权限并集才合理。
现在只会随机获取一个自定义权限,不会取并。
设计如此吗?那如果有这块的权限需求应该怎么解决呢?
复杂的权限建议通过外部应用功能来实现。
好的,我们再测试看看。